1.
To
give
forth
;
to
supply
,
yield
,
or
produce
as the
natural
result
,
fruit
,
or
issue
;
as,
grapes
afford
wine
;
olives
afford
oil
;
the
earth
affords
fruit
;
the
sea
affords an
abundant
supply
of
fish
.

2.
To
give
,
grant
,
or
confer
,
with a
remoter
reference
to its being the
natural
result
;
to
provide
;
to
furnish
;
as,
a
good
life
affords
consolation
in
old
age
.

3.
To
offer
,
provide
,
or
supply
,
as in selling,
granting,
expending,
with
profit
,
or without loss or
too
great
injury
;
as,
A affords his goods
cheaper
than
B;
a
man
can
afford
a
sum
yearly
in
charity
.

4.
To
incur
,
stand
,
or
bear
without serious
detriment
,
as an
act
which
might
under
other circumstances be injurious;
-- with an
auxiliary
,
as
can
,
could
,
might
,
etc.
;
to be
able
or
rich
enough
.
